Your presence is powerful

Want to know how to help someone you love deal with loss or trauma? I recommend “What Happened To You?” by Bruce D. Perry, M.D., Ph. D and Oprah Winfrey.

It emphasizes the importance of connectedness and being present for those you love. We can all learn how to be truly present with those we love, and it’s one of the most powerful skills we can use to help and heal.

“You don’t want to talk about the pain or loss or fear for forty-five minutes. You want to talk with a really good friend for maybe two or three minutes about some aspect of it. … Moments. Fully-present, powerful but brief.”

Bruce D. Perry, MD, PhD
